If you want to make it easy for visitors to reach you, adding a contact form to your WordPress page is a smart move. It’s simple, effective, and can boost your site’s professionalism.
Imagine turning casual visitors into real connections without sharing your email openly. In this guide, you’ll learn exactly how to add a contact form step-by-step. By the end, you’ll have a seamless way for your audience to get in touch—and that can open new doors for your website or business.
Keep reading, because this quick change could make a big difference for you.

Credit: wpliveforms.com
Choosing The Right Contact Form Plugin
Choosing the right contact form plugin is crucial for your WordPress site. It affects how visitors communicate with you. A good plugin must be easy to use and meet your needs. You want a tool that works well and looks good on your page.
Many plugins offer various features. Some are free, while others require payment. Picking the right one saves time and avoids headaches later. It also helps keep your site fast and secure.
Popular WordPress Contact Form Plugins
Several contact form plugins stand out. Contact Form 7 is simple and free. It works for basic forms with ease. WPForms offers a drag-and-drop builder. It suits beginners and has many templates. Gravity Forms is powerful but paid. It fits complex forms and advanced users. Ninja Forms provides flexibility with free and paid options. Each plugin has its strengths. Choose one that fits your skill level and needs.
Factors To Consider When Selecting A Plugin
First, check ease of use. Pick a plugin with a clear interface. Next, look at features. Decide if you need simple forms or complex ones. Also, consider mobile responsiveness. Forms must look good on phones and tablets. Security is key. Choose a plugin that protects against spam and hacking. Performance matters too. Avoid plugins that slow your site. Finally, check support and updates. Regular updates keep your plugin safe and working well.

Credit: www.wpbeginner.com
Installing And Activating The Plugin
Installing and activating a contact form plugin is the first step to add a form on your WordPress page. Plugins extend your website’s features without coding. This process is simple and quick.
You can install the plugin directly from the WordPress dashboard or manually upload it. Both methods work well. Choose the one that suits your needs.
Using The WordPress Dashboard
Log in to your WordPress admin panel. Find the “Plugins” menu on the left side. Click “Add New” to open the plugin directory. Use the search bar to type the plugin name, like “Contact Form 7” or “WPForms.”
Once you find the plugin, click “Install Now.” Wait a few seconds for the installation to finish. Then, click “Activate” to enable the plugin on your website. The plugin is now ready to use.
Manual Plugin Installation
Download the plugin file in .zip format from the official website or WordPress.org. Go to your WordPress admin panel and open the “Plugins” section. Click “Add New” and then select “Upload Plugin.”
Click “Choose File” and find the plugin .zip file on your computer. Select the file and click “Install Now.” After the upload, click “Activate Plugin” to start using it. This method is useful if the plugin is not available in the WordPress directory.
Creating Your Contact Form
Creating your contact form is the first step to connect with your website visitors. A well-built form lets visitors send messages easily. It also helps collect important information.
Focus on simplicity and clarity. This makes the form user-friendly and effective. Follow these steps to build a contact form that fits your needs.
Setting Up Basic Form Fields
Start by adding essential fields. Name, email, and message are the most common. These fields collect the visitor’s contact details and their inquiry.
Use clear labels for each field. Make sure the email field checks for a valid address. This prevents errors and improves communication.
Customizing Form Appearance
Adjust the look of your form to match your website style. Change colors, fonts, and spacing to fit your brand. A clean design makes the form inviting and easy to use.
Use simple layouts. Avoid clutter. Keep the form short to encourage completion. A neat form keeps visitors focused on filling it out.
Adding Advanced Features
Add features that improve user experience and security. Captcha protects against spam. File upload fields let visitors send documents or images.
Use conditional logic to show or hide fields based on answers. This keeps the form relevant and shorter. Notifications alert you when someone submits the form.
Adding The Form To A WordPress Page
Adding a contact form to a WordPress page helps visitors reach you easily. This step is simple and does not require coding skills. Different methods allow you to place the form exactly where you want it. Choose the best option based on your page layout and needs.
Using Shortcodes
Shortcodes are small code snippets that show the form on any page or post. Find the shortcode in your contact form plugin settings. Copy the code and paste it into the WordPress editor where the form should appear. Update or publish the page. The form will display automatically.
Embedding Via Gutenberg Blocks
The Gutenberg editor has a block for many plugins, including contact forms. Open the page in the editor. Click the plus (+) icon to add a new block. Search for your form plugin block by name. Select it, then pick the form you want to insert. Save the changes to see the form live.
Placing The Form In Widgets
Widgets let you add forms to sidebars or footers. Go to the WordPress dashboard and open Appearance > Widgets. Find the widget area where you want the form. Add a text or custom HTML widget. Paste the form shortcode inside and save. The form appears in the chosen widget area.
Configuring Form Notifications And Settings
Configuring form notifications and settings is key to making your contact form effective. Proper setup ensures you get messages without delay. It also helps keep your form safe from spam and controls how it behaves after submission.
Setting Up Email Notifications
Start by entering the email address where you want to receive form submissions. Use an email you check often. Customize the subject line to quickly recognize form emails. Add a reply-to address so you can respond easily. Save changes to activate notifications.
Managing Spam Protection
Spam can fill your inbox with useless messages. Use built-in spam filters or plugins like reCAPTCHA. Enable honeypot features to trap bots silently. Regularly update your settings to block new spam types. This keeps your contact form clean and professional.
Adjusting Form Behavior
Decide what happens after users submit the form. Show a thank-you message or redirect to another page. Set up automatic form clearing to prepare for new entries. Control form animations to improve user experience. These tweaks make your form user-friendly and clear.
Testing And Troubleshooting The Contact Form
Testing and troubleshooting your contact form is crucial. It ensures the form works well and messages reach you. A broken form can frustrate visitors and lose potential leads. Testing helps find and fix problems early.
Performing Test Submissions
Start by filling out the form like a visitor would. Use real information for name, email, and message fields. Submit the form and check if you receive the notification email. Test with different browsers and devices to spot any issues.
Check if the form shows success messages after submission. Make sure error messages appear for empty or wrong inputs. Test required fields by leaving them blank and submitting the form. Confirm the form resets after a successful submission.
Common Issues And Fixes
Emails not arriving is a common problem. Check your spam or junk folder first. Use an SMTP plugin to improve email delivery. Another issue is the form not submitting. Clear your browser cache and try again.
Look for conflicts with other plugins or themes by disabling them one by one. If the form shows validation errors, review your input rules. Fix any broken links or missing fields in the form setup. Always update your contact form plugin to the latest version.
Tips To Enhance Form Usability
Improving the usability of your contact form helps visitors complete it quickly. A user-friendly form lowers frustration and increases responses. Small changes make a big difference in how people interact with your form.
Optimizing For Mobile Devices
Many users access websites through phones or tablets. A mobile-friendly form fits small screens without horizontal scrolling. Use large buttons and clear text fields. Avoid requiring too much typing on mobile devices. Test your form on different screen sizes to ensure easy use.
Improving Load Times
Slow-loading forms discourage visitors. Keep your form lightweight by limiting unnecessary scripts and images. Use fast hosting and caching tools to speed up loading. A quick form keeps users engaged and reduces bounce rates.
Ensuring Accessibility
Accessible forms work for all users, including those with disabilities. Use clear labels for each field and proper heading structure. Ensure keyboard navigation works smoothly. Include error messages that are easy to understand. Accessibility improves user experience for everyone.

Credit: wpforms.com
Frequently Asked Questions
How Do I Add A Contact Form To A WordPress Page?
To add a contact form, install a plugin like Contact Form 7 or WPForms. Then, create the form and embed its shortcode on your WordPress page.
What Is The Easiest Plugin For WordPress Contact Forms?
WPForms is user-friendly and beginner-friendly. It offers drag-and-drop features and pre-built templates for quick form creation without coding.
Can I Customize My WordPress Contact Form Fields?
Yes, most contact form plugins allow you to add, remove, or edit fields. Customization helps you collect specific information from visitors.
How Do I Make My WordPress Contact Form Spam-proof?
Use CAPTCHA or reCAPTCHA features provided by plugins. These tools prevent spam by verifying users are human before form submission.
Conclusion
Adding a contact form to your WordPress page is simple and useful. Visitors can easily reach you with questions or feedback. Choose a plugin that fits your needs and customize the form. Test the form to make sure it works well.
Keep it clear and short to get more responses. A good contact form helps build trust and grow your site. Start adding one today to connect with your audience better.


